Common Causes of Sewage Backups

Sewage backups can occur for various reasons, including:

  • Excessive Rainfall. Heavy rain can overwhelm municipal sewer systems, leading to water backing up into sewer lines and flooding homes or businesses. This can mix floodwaters with hazardous sewage, requiring professional cleanup.
  • Tree Roots. Tree roots can infiltrate sewer pipes, causing blockages or severe damage. Even roots from neighboring properties can disrupt sewer lines, leading to backups.
  • Aging Sewer Systems. Older or deteriorating sewer pipes are prone to cracks and collapses, increasing the risk of sewage leaks and flooding.
  • Clogged Pipes. Blocked household pipes or main sewer lines can prevent wastewater from flowing properly, causing sewage to back up into sinks, toilets, and drains.
  • Damaged Sewer Lines. Cracked or damaged sewer lines can result in leaks and backups, allowing raw sewage to seep into your property.
  • Flooding from Natural Disasters. Events like hurricanes, swollen rivers, or other natural disasters can mix floodwaters with sewage, creating significant health and safety risks.

The Hazards of Sewage Backups

Sewage water, classified as Category 3 water, is highly contaminated and poses serious health risks. Hazards include:

  • Respiratory Issues: Contaminants in sewage can aerosolize, making them breathable and potentially harmful.
  • Bacterial and Viral Infections: Direct contact with sewage or its residue can spread diseases.
  • Mold Growth: Moisture from sewage backups creates ideal conditions for mold, which can compromise indoor air quality.

PuroClean’s Sewage Cleanup Process

At PuroClean, we follow a thorough step-by-step process to safely and effectively restore properties after sewage damage:

  • Safety First. We restrict access to the affected area to prevent exposure to health risks. Our technicians wear full personal protective equipment (PPE), including suits, respirators, and gloves.
  • Assessment and Containment. We assess the extent of the damage and establish barriers to prevent cross-contamination.
  • Water and Contaminant Removal. Using advanced equipment, we extract all standing water, sewage, and contaminants from the affected area.
  • 4. Disposal of Non-Restorable Materials. Contaminated materials, such as carpets, drywall, and furniture, are removed and disposed of according to local regulations.
  • Cleaning and Sanitization. We clean and disinfect all remaining surfaces using EPA-registered biocides and disinfectants to eliminate bacteria, viruses, and odors.
  • Drying and Restoration. All affected materials are dried thoroughly to prevent mold growth and structural damage. Restoration ensures your property is returned to pre-loss conditions.
  • Final Testing. We recommend third-party clearance testing to confirm the property is safe and sanitary before reentry.
  • Post-Cleanup Maintenance. All tools and equipment are cleaned, and the site is cleared of debris to ensure a complete restoration.
